I Will Be You - 4% Saison. We brewed this crushable saison with pilsner malt, and triticale and wheat from @DeerCreekMalt; hopped it with aged hops, and fresh Hersbrucker and Hallertau Blanc; and fermented it with our 2024 Foraged Yeast Culture. It has been a lot of fun watching the Foraged Yeast evolve and adapt to the brewery over the course of the year. It seems to really have settled into its own, fermenting fast and bone dry, showing notes of farmhouse witbiers, ethereal fruit cocktail, bubble gum, and gentle grain flavors. I Will Be You carries these notes and brings some dried pineapple, sourdough herb bread, donut peaches, and white peppercorns to the mix.

5/4/25 - (Can - Home) (Chicago, IL) Can Notes: Purchased at Beer on the Wall at Park Ridge at store temperature for $4.55 including tax on March 22, 2025. Refrigerated upon returning home until opening this morning. 16 oz, no can date, distributed week ended 3/21/25. 4.0% ABV Saison. Brewed with triticale, wheat, and pilsner malt. Hopped with aged hops, Hallertau Blanc, and Hersbrucker. Keep Cold - Drink Fresh. Brewed and packaged by Forest & Main Brewing Company, 241 N. Main Street, Ambler, Pennsylvania.

Appearance: First pour about 12 oz into a large tulip glass, yielding a clear yellow golden base, steady sustained carbonation, and a very generous and rich bubbly bright white head, which looks great and lingers quite a while before finally leaving a creamy cover over the entire base. 4.5

Aroma: Nice mildly funky aroma, lemon, bubble gum, and white peppercorns. Traditional saison take, mild plus in strength and enjoyment. 3.75

Taste: Consistent with the aroma though stronger, very sweet with lemon, bubble gum and tropical pineapple and tangerine front and center. and a dry white wine. Many flavors, they blend well, enjoying. 3.75

Mouthfeel: Light easy body, lightly prickly carbonation adds a bit of depth. Very light and easy drinking consistent with the 4.0% ABV. Sweetness and tropical fruit flavors noted in the Taste notes resides and it's a nice typical Saison blend. Perhaps slightly less funk than expected, more fruity flavors that work well with white wine and lemon the flavor closers. 4.0

Overall: This is another winner from Forest & Main. My first saison from them, a solid offering hitting most of the expected notes. I like more funk than this offered, would get again or explore other saisons from them in the future. Looking forward to their next drop or perhaps a Fall visit back to Philadelphia. 4.0
